Duty Cycle

The machine's duty cycle is the time it can continue to operate without cooling down. A 35% duty cycle with a fixed amperage and voltage would mean the plasma cutter could run for approximately 3.5 minutes, instead of 10, without needing to cool down. Lower amperage will result in a longer duty cycle. For deep, long-lasting metal cutting, a longer duty cycle with a greater amperage will be more efficient.

Consumables

Consumables will cost you an ongoing fee after your plasma cutter is purchased. Consumables include the shield cap, nozzle and shield caps, as well as the swirl ring. Each one has a different life expectancy depending on many variables. However, they will all be damaged when the torch is used to pierce metal or the molten metal returns onto it. Built-in Air Compressor

You will need to add an air compressor to most plasma cutters before it can be used. Some plasma cutters have an integrated air compressor. They are more costly but offer more convenience as you don't have to bring your own compressor if you go out into the field. It doesn't require you to connect an air compressor or any other equipment. You can just plug the device in and get cutting. They are worth looking into for a little extra cash.

How Much Air Pressure Is Needed For A Plasma Cutter?

It is best to buy a compressor with 1.5x the CFM (cubic feet per hour) that the plasma cutter requires. Then, have it delivered at the PSI (pounds/square inch) that the tool needs.
Plasma cutters can operate between 60 and 120 PSI, depending on their output range.

What Is Possible To Cut By Plasma Cutting?

Plasma cutting can be done with all electrically conductive metals, as long as there is an electric current circuit running through the workpiece and clamp.
An electric current creates an arc, and the heat from the arc melts metal into ionic plasma. Once it passes through an opening, the plasma expands and speeds up. This causes the air pressure to blow away any molten metal plasma and produce a precise and clean cut.
It can be used to cut metals such as copper, aluminum and brass. The machine can also cut electrically-conductive materials.

Why Does My Plasma Cutter Cut On An Angle?

Plasma metal cutters can plasma cut at odd angles for a variety of reasons. These include the following: The torch nozzle is worn; there's insufficient power to thearc; you are cutting too fast for your power rating; there's too much gas going to thenozzle; or the plasma cutter is working too slowly.
It is worth noting, however, that plasma cutters tend to have a slightly "bevel", or angle to cut, of approximately 1-3 degrees. This is due to how the gas jet enters the nozzle. You can decrease this, but it can't be eliminated completely.

Can We Cut Wood Or Plastic With A Plasma Cutter?

It is impossible to cut nonconductive materials. Plastic and wood are both electrically resistant materials.
